Understanding the different parts of a scientific article can help the reader to understand the material. Title. The title of the article can give the reader a lot of information about its contents, such as the topic, major ideas, and participants. Experts on reading, however, suggest that a multi-step process can make you a more efficient and critical reader. Step 1: Preview the source to get a sense of what it will offer. Step 2: Read for understanding and analysis. Step 3: Reflect and takes notes on the reading. Keep in mind that how you accomplish each of these steps will differ ... Instead, over the last year, we have reflected on our own writing styles, and on the writing styles we have encountered when reading or reviewing academic articles, chapters and books.Handout Summary: Reading a scientific article is a complex task. The worst way to approach this task is to treat it like the reading of a textbook—reading from title to literature cited, digesting every word along the way without any reflection or criticism. Rather, you should begin by skimming the article to identify its structure and features.Dec 5, 2019 · Scientists understand that even the best designed studies will have issues. It’s easy to pick apart and criticize any study, but “issues” don’t make studies unreliable. As a smart reader, part of your job is to learn to recognize the flaws in a study, not to tear it down necessarily, but to put the findings in context. Academic institutions, like colleges and universities, often subscribe to many scientific journals. Some of these libraries are free to the public. Contact the library, or look at their website, to see if you may use their resources and if they subscribe to the journals in which you're interested.

Critical reading of scientific articles. Reading scientific articles critically is not as difficult as most people may assume. Reading a scientific article critically involves making sure that the article is of high quality. The quality of the article will depend on the writer, publisher, the place of publication, and the content.
